<!-- 
RSS generated by JIRA (1001.0.0-SNAPSHOT#100246-sha1:7a5c50119eb0633d306e14180817ddef5e80c75d) at Thu Feb 08 23:20:10 UTC 2024

It is possible to restrict the fields that are returned in this document by specifying the 'field' parameter in your request.
For example, to request only the issue key and summary add field=key&field=summary to the URL of your request.
-->
<rss version="0.92" >
<channel>
    <title>FOLIO Jira</title>
    <link>https://folio-org.atlassian.net</link>
    <description>This file is an XML representation of an issue</description>
    <language>en-us</language>    <build-info>
        <version>1001.0.0-SNAPSHOT</version>
        <build-number>100246</build-number>
        <build-date>07-02-2024</build-date>
    </build-info>

<item>
            <title>[FOLIO-2370] dev.folio.org &quot;Enable Okapi Auth Module on tenant&quot; out of date</title>
                <link>https://folio-org.atlassian.net/browse/FOLIO-2370</link>
                <project id="10290" key="FOLIO">FOLIO</project>
                    <description>&lt;p&gt;&lt;a href=&quot;https://folio-org.atlassian.net/secure/ViewProfile.jspa?accountId=557058%3Ab787c0f1-34df-41c2-8585-c4aed346caec&quot; class=&quot;user-hover&quot; rel=&quot;557058:b787c0f1-34df-41c2-8585-c4aed346caec&quot; data-account-id=&quot;557058:b787c0f1-34df-41c2-8585-c4aed346caec&quot; accountid=&quot;557058:b787c0f1-34df-41c2-8585-c4aed346caec&quot; rel=&quot;noreferrer&quot;&gt;Tod Olson&lt;/a&gt; reported that the dev.folio.org tutorial is out of date&lt;/p&gt;

&lt;p&gt;&lt;a href=&quot;https://dev.folio.org/tutorials/curriculum/03-enable-okapi-authentication/&quot; class=&quot;external-link&quot; rel=&quot;nofollow noreferrer&quot;&gt;https://dev.folio.org/tutorials/curriculum/03-enable-okapi-authentication/&lt;/a&gt;&lt;/p&gt;

&lt;p&gt;This is what happens now:&lt;/p&gt;
&lt;div class=&quot;code panel&quot; style=&quot;border-width: 1px;&quot;&gt;&lt;div class=&quot;codeContent panelContent&quot;&gt;
&lt;pre class=&quot;code-java&quot;&gt;
curl -i -w &lt;span class=&quot;code-quote&quot;&gt;&apos;\n&apos;&lt;/span&gt; -X GET -H &lt;span class=&quot;code-quote&quot;&gt;&apos;X-Okapi-Tenant: testlib&apos;&lt;/span&gt; \
    http:&lt;span class=&quot;code-comment&quot;&gt;//localhost:9130/testb
&lt;/span&gt;HTTP/1.1 200 OK
X-Okapi-Trace: GET test-auth-3.4.1 http:&lt;span class=&quot;code-comment&quot;&gt;//localhost:9132/testb : 202 580037us
&lt;/span&gt;X-Handler-header: OK
transfer-encoding: chunked
X-Okapi-Trace: GET test-basic-1.0.0 http:&lt;span class=&quot;code-comment&quot;&gt;//localhost:9131/testb : 200 42083us
&lt;/span&gt;It works
&lt;/pre&gt;
&lt;/div&gt;&lt;/div&gt;

&lt;p&gt;which is not what the tutorial says (401)&lt;/p&gt;</description>
                <environment></environment>
        <key id="81537">FOLIO-2370</key>
            <summary>dev.folio.org &quot;Enable Okapi Auth Module on tenant&quot; out of date</summary>
                <type id="10001" iconUrl="https://folio-org.atlassian.net/rest/api/2/universal_avatar/view/type/issuetype/avatar/10303?size=medium">Bug</type>
                                            <priority id="10005" iconUrl="https://dev.folio.org/assets/jira-priority/tbd.svg">TBD</priority>
                        <status id="6" iconUrl="https://folio-org.atlassian.net/images/icons/statuses/closed.png" description="The issue is considered finished, the resolution is correct. Issues which are closed can be reopened.">Closed</status>
                    <statusCategory id="3" key="done" colorName="green"/>
                                    <resolution id="10000">Won&apos;t Do</resolution>
                                                        <assignee accountid="-1">Unassigned</assignee>
                                                                <reporter accountid="5f8314dfbdef80006f6f572d">Adam Dickmeiss</reporter>
                                    <labels>
                    </labels>
                <created>Fri, 29 Nov 2019 10:03:08 +0000</created>
                <updated>Wed, 3 Jun 2020 16:40:17 +0000</updated>
                            <resolved>Mon, 18 May 2020 07:23:56 +0000</resolved>
                                                                        <due></due>
                            <votes>0</votes>
                                    <watches>4</watches>
                                                                <comments>
                                                            <comment id="194280" author="5ced27478b03050f27825a93" created="Fri, 29 Nov 2019 22:35:07 +0000"  >&lt;p&gt;&lt;a href=&quot;https://folio-org.atlassian.net/secure/ViewProfile.jspa?accountId=61cd0ca0bce5e00069e98be7&quot; class=&quot;user-hover&quot; rel=&quot;61cd0ca0bce5e00069e98be7&quot; data-account-id=&quot;61cd0ca0bce5e00069e98be7&quot; accountid=&quot;61cd0ca0bce5e00069e98be7&quot; rel=&quot;noreferrer&quot;&gt;David Crossley&lt;/a&gt;: Do you think it is time to just take down the tutorial entirely?  I regret that we don&apos;t have something for bringing on new developers with some of the conceptual aspects of Okapi and Stripes.  I&apos;m also not seeing it as a high priority for one of the development teams to devote part of their sprint cycle to creating.&lt;/p&gt;</comment>
                                                            <comment id="194282" author="61cd0ca0bce5e00069e98be7" created="Fri, 29 Nov 2019 23:55:28 +0000"  >&lt;p&gt;Yes Peter, i do agree. It was useful in the early days. We have tried to keep it up-to-date, but it has become potentially misleading.&lt;/p&gt;</comment>
                                                            <comment id="194285" author="61cd0ca0bce5e00069e98be7" created="Sat, 30 Nov 2019 01:12:22 +0000"  >&lt;p&gt;I will add a new Jira ticket on Monday. The website infrastructure to organise and present the tutorial content took a lot of effort to develop. Perhaps now add a basic placeholder.&lt;/p&gt;

&lt;p&gt;Tod, thanks for your effort anyway.&lt;/p&gt;</comment>
                                                            <comment id="194287" author="5ced27478b03050f27825a93" created="Sat, 30 Nov 2019 16:44:20 +0000"  >&lt;p&gt;Yes, replacing the content of tutorial pages with a message that says the tutorial has been removed (for now) makes sense.  We can use issues attached to 
    &lt;span class=&quot;jira-issue-macro resolved&quot; data-jira-key=&quot;FOLIO-1348&quot; &gt;
                &lt;a href=&quot;https://folio-org.atlassian.net/browse/FOLIO-1348&quot; class=&quot;jira-issue-macro-key issue-link&quot;  title=&quot;Update tutorials/curriculum&quot; &gt;
            &lt;img class=&quot;icon&quot; src=&quot;https://folio-org.atlassian.net/rest/api/2/universal_avatar/view/type/issuetype/avatar/10318?size=medium&quot; /&gt;
            FOLIO-1348
        &lt;/a&gt;
                                                    &lt;span class=&quot;aui-lozenge aui-lozenge-subtle aui-lozenge-success jira-macro-single-issue-export-pdf&quot;&gt;Closed&lt;/span&gt;
            &lt;/span&gt;
 as holding pen for ideas and updates to the tutorial content until someone has a chance to get back to it.&lt;/p&gt;</comment>
                                                            <comment id="194290" author="557058:b787c0f1-34df-41c2-8585-c4aed346caec" created="Sat, 30 Nov 2019 18:27:16 +0000"  >&lt;p&gt;Given that Okapi has a &lt;span class=&quot;error&quot;&gt;&amp;#91;guide in the GitHub repo:https://github.com/folio-org/okapi/blob/master/doc/guide.md&amp;#93;&lt;/span&gt; that I was unaware of until &lt;a href=&quot;https://folio-org.atlassian.net/secure/ViewProfile.jspa?accountId=5f8314dfbdef80006f6f572d&quot; class=&quot;user-hover&quot; rel=&quot;5f8314dfbdef80006f6f572d&quot; data-account-id=&quot;5f8314dfbdef80006f6f572d&quot; accountid=&quot;5f8314dfbdef80006f6f572d&quot; rel=&quot;noreferrer&quot;&gt;Adam Dickmeiss&lt;/a&gt; mentioned it, maybe at least a message about that. And I could maybe update some of the lessons as I go through, though I will run into code that needs updating and would need to ask questions.&lt;/p&gt;

&lt;p&gt;It seems there&apos;s still a good bit of work to bootstrap as a new dev, and that has not changed.&lt;/p&gt;

&lt;p&gt;For context, my own use case is that I&apos;m trying to get familiar enough that I can make some assessment of what it would take for me to update &lt;tt&gt;mod-login-saml&lt;/tt&gt; (and maybe &lt;tt&gt;mod-login&lt;/tt&gt;) to a more recent RMB, and possibly add some authorization whitelist. As part of that, I would ideally first be able to diagram out relations between these authorization and authentication modules. And also to assess whether this is all a good use of my time. That&apos;s why I was turning to the guides. I think that&apos;s what we want people in the community to be able to do.&lt;/p&gt;</comment>
                                                            <comment id="194293" author="61cd0ca0bce5e00069e98be7" created="Mon, 18 May 2020 07:23:56 +0000"  >&lt;p&gt;See notes at 
    &lt;span class=&quot;jira-issue-macro resolved&quot; data-jira-key=&quot;FOLIO-2379&quot; &gt;
                &lt;a href=&quot;https://folio-org.atlassian.net/browse/FOLIO-2379&quot; class=&quot;jira-issue-macro-key issue-link&quot;  title=&quot;Remove old dev.folio.org/tutorials/curriculum&quot; &gt;
            &lt;img class=&quot;icon&quot; src=&quot;https://folio-org.atlassian.net/rest/api/2/universal_avatar/view/type/issuetype/avatar/10318?size=medium&quot; /&gt;
            FOLIO-2379
        &lt;/a&gt;
                                                    &lt;span class=&quot;aui-lozenge aui-lozenge-subtle aui-lozenge-success jira-macro-single-issue-export-pdf&quot;&gt;Closed&lt;/span&gt;
            &lt;/span&gt;
.&lt;/p&gt;</comment>
                    </comments>
                <issuelinks>
                            <issuelinktype id="10003">
                    <name>Relates</name>
                                            <outwardlinks description="relates to">
                                        <issuelink>
            <issuekey id="54067">OKAPI-725</issuekey>
        </issuelink>
            <issuelink>
            <issuekey id="54069">OKAPI-726</issuekey>
        </issuelink>
            <issuelink>
            <issuekey id="81562">FOLIO-2379</issuekey>
        </issuelink>
                            </outwardlinks>
                                                        </issuelinktype>
                    </issuelinks>
                <attachments>
                    </attachments>
                <subtasks>
                    </subtasks>
                <customfields>
                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                <customfield id="customfield_10000" key="com.atlassian.jira.plugins.jira-development-integration-plugin:devsummarycf">
                        <customfieldname>Development</customfieldname>
                        <customfieldvalues>
                            
                        </customfieldvalues>
                    </customfield>
                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                    <customfield id="customfield_10019" key="com.pyxis.greenhopper.jira:gh-lexo-rank">
                        <customfieldname>Rank</customfieldname>
                        <customfieldvalues>
                            <customfieldvalue>0|i00g93:</customfieldvalue>

                        </customfieldvalues>
                    </customfield>
                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                    <customfield id="customfield_10020" key="com.pyxis.greenhopper.jira:gh-sprint">
                        <customfieldname>Sprint</customfieldname>
                        <customfieldvalues>
                            
                        </customfieldvalues>
                    </customfield>
                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                                        <customfield id="customfield_10024" key="com.atlassian.jira.ext.charting:firstresponsedate">
                        <customfieldname>[CHART] Date of First Response</customfieldname>
                        <customfieldvalues>
                            <customfieldvalue>Fri, 29 Nov 2019 22:35:07 +0000</customfieldvalue>

                        </customfieldvalues>
                    </customfield>
                                                                <customfield id="customfield_10025" key="com.atlassian.jira.ext.charting:timeinstatus">
                        <customfieldname>[CHART] Time in Status</customfieldname>
                        <customfieldvalues>
                            
                        </customfieldvalues>
                    </customfield>
                                    </customfields>
    </item>
</channel>
</rss>